Poland's Belchatow Coal-Fired Power Station And Lignite Mine

Conveyor systems transport lignite, also known as brown coal, from the pit floor to the power plant during digging operations at the open pit mine operated by PGE Elektrownia Belchatow SA near Belchatow, Poland, on Wednesday, April 2, 2014. Polish power prices are set to stay above German contracts through 2015, reversing a historic discount, as the cost of keeping plants open in the eastern European nation is factored in, according to Vattenfall AB.
